jQuery是一個廣泛使用的JavaScript框架,它提供了大量的工具和插件來簡化JavaScript編程。jQuery中的JSON是被廣泛應用的數據交換格式,它可以方便地在網站和應用之間傳遞數據。jQuery的push()方法則是一種在JSON對象中添加新數據的簡單方式。
var myJson = { "name": "張三", "age": 25 }; myJson.push({ "city": "北京" }); console.log(myJson);
在這段代碼中,我們定義了一個JSON對象myJson,并使用push()方法添加了一個新屬性“city”。運行這個代碼,我們可以看到控制臺輸出了更新后的JSON對象。
需要注意的是,push()方法只能用于添加簡單的屬性,而不能用于添加復雜的JSON對象。如果需要添加一個嵌套的JSON對象,我們需要先創建這個對象,然后再將其添加到主要的JSON對象中。
var myJson = { "name": "張三", "age": 25, "address": { "city": "北京", "street": "朝陽區" } }; var newAddress = { "city": "上海", "street": "浦東新區" }; myJson.address = newAddress; console.log(myJson);
在這個例子中,我們修改了myJson的“address”屬性,將其改為一個新的嵌套JSON對象。我們先使用一個變量newAddress來創建這個新對象,在最后把它賦值給myJson對象。同樣地,我們使用console.log()打印出更新后的JSON對象。
總結來說,push()方法是一種簡單有效的向JSON對象中添加新屬性的方法。如果需要添加嵌套的JSON對象,我們需要先創建這個對象,再將其添加到主要的JSON對象中。掌握這些技巧可以讓我們更加便利地操作JSON對象。
上一篇網頁設計css邊框